Eduardo del Río. Nació en 1934, en Zamora, Michoacán. Se fue convirtiendo en Rius a partir de 1955, a raíz de la publicación de sus primeros monos en la legendaria revista Ja-já. Revolucionó la historieta nacional con Los supermachos y Los agachados. Publicó su primer libro, Cuba para principiantes, en 1966, creando con ello una original forma de comunicar información y conocimientos a través del humor, la caricatura, la historieta y el collage. A partir de entonces sus obras completas rebasan el centenar de títulos.

"La República" es la más conocida e influyente obra de Platón, y es el compendio de las ideas que conforman su filosofía. Se trata de un diálogo entre Sócrates y otros personajes, como los discípulos o parientes del propio Sócrates. El tema central de la República es la reflexión sobre qué es la justicia y cómo se expresa en el hombre, lo que lleva a Platón a abordar la organización de la ciudad-estado ideal.

Las anotaciones autobiográficas, las reflexiones y sentencias que Marco Aurelio fue escribiendo para sí mismo, durante sus últimos años de vida, componen un texto singular en la literatura antigua. Ningún otro gran personaje del mundo antiguo nos ha legado un testimonio personal tan sincero, tan hondo y tan patéticamente filosófico. Marco Aurelio tuvo que vestir la púrpura y la coraza del guerrero al frente de un inmenso y amenazado imperio.

Filosofía para principiantes: Introducción a la filosofía - historia y significado, direcciones filosóficas básicas y métodos
Sobre el sentido de la vida y del hombre
¿Te interesa la filosofía?
¿Conoces a los grandes pensadores filosóficos y qué filosofías representan?
¿Sabes en que se diferencian las diversas direcciones filosóficas básicas?
«La filosofía es una rama de humanidades que existe desde hace miles de años y, aunque todos la conocen, casi nadie sabe lo que esconde detrás
Los orígenes, o mejor dicho, el apogeo de la filosofía se remontan en la época de la antigua Grecia con sus conocidos representantes Platón y Sócrates, por nombrar solo dos ejemplos. Se puede entender la filosofía como la búsqueda del conocimiento sobre el sentido de la vida, la esencia del mundo y la posición del hombre en él. De hecho, se designa como la doctrina o la ciencia del conocimiento del sentido de la vida, del mundo y de la situación del hombre en este. Pero también tiene otro significado que tiene que ver en concreto con el lado personal de cada ser humano y la forma en que cada uno percibe la vida y el mundo así como las cosas por sí mismo, lo que se corresponde con la frase «vivir y dejar vivir».

The book of Enoch was thought to be lost for over 2,000 years until, in 1773, a traveller brought three copies back from Ethiopia. Whether or not this ancient book was actually authored by Enoch, the father of Methuselah and great-grandfather of Noah, is an ongoing debate among historians and theologians. But all recognise the book of Enoch as one of the most important apocalyptic works outside of the Bible.

Para mí fue una verdadera tortura
Este audiolibro es uno de los peores audiolibros que he escuchado en mi vida, y he escuchado más de 100 audiolibros. Antes de escuchar este texto, ya tenía mucho interés en la filosofía. Sin embargo, si no hubiera estudiado filosofía antes, este audiolibro me habría convencido que es una materia tediosa y poco interesante.
La estructura del texto es una serie de puntos nombrados (1.1, 1.2., 2.1, 2.1…) Debajo de cada punto, hay una breve descripción de un concepto filosófico y una lista de personajes importantes en ese campo de estudio. A mi parecer, la narración de los puntos antes mencionados, deberían omitirse, ya que causan confusión y un tanto el desinterés de la persona que lo escucha.
Sin embargo, la verdadera razón por la cual le doy una calificación baja es por la forma en la que la narradora pronuncia los nombres de personas emblemáticas de la filosofía. Para mí fue una verdadera tortura y estoy seguro que para las personas que también han estudiado filosofía, lo encontrarán bastante desafortunado al igual que yo.
En resumen, la filosofía nos ofrece un análisis profundo de las cuestiones más importantes de nuestra existencia como seres humanos. Este audiolibro aburrirá y frustrará a los nuevos estudiantes de la materia.
